Buat Aplikasi Reverse Kata (kebalikan Kata) Dengan Android Studio
Aplikasi Reverse Kata (kebalikan Kata) Dengan Android Studio Hallo sobat semuanya kali ini saya akan kasih tutorial cara buat aplikasi androin reverse kata atau juga di sebut kebalikan kata.
Langkah 1 - Silahkan Buat proyek baru di Android Studio, buka File ⇒ Proyek Baru dan isi semua detail yang diperlukan untuk membuat proyek baru.
Langkah 2 - Tambahkan kode berikut ke res / layout / activity_main.xml.
<?xml version="1.0" encoding="utf-8"?>
<LinearLayout xmlns:android="http://schemas.android.com/apk/res/android"
xmlns:tools="http://schemas.android.com/tools"
android:layout_width="match_parent"
android:layout_height="match_parent"
android:gravity="center"
android:orientation="vertical"
tools:context=".MainActivity">
<EditText
android:id = "@+id/name"
android:gravity="center"
android:textSize="30sp"
android:layout_width = "match_parent"
android:hint = "Enter Name"
android:layout_height = "wrap_content" />
<LinearLayout
android:layout_width = "wrap_content"
android:layout_height = "wrap_content">
<Button
android:id="@+id/save"
android:layout_width="wrap_content"
android:layout_height="wrap_content"
android:text="Reverse" />
</LinearLayout>
<TextView
android:id = "@+id/textview"
android:textSize="50sp"
android:layout_width = "match_parent"
android:layout_height = "match_parent" />
</LinearLayout>
Nah Setelah anda tempel kan kode tersebut, sekarang anda klik pada tombol merah untuk cetak ulang nama yang akan di edit sesual nama aplikasi anda.
Langkah 3 - Tambahkan kode berikut ke src / MainActivity.java
import android.view.View;
import android.widget.EditText;
import android.widget.TextView;
import android.widget.Toast;
import java.util.HashMap;
public class MainActivity extends AppCompatActivity {
EditText name;
HashMap<Character, Integer> charCountMap;
TextView textview;
@Override
protected void onCreate(Bundle readdInstanceState) {
super.onCreate(readdInstanceState);
setContentView(R.layout.activity_main);
name = findViewById(R.id.name);
textview = findViewById(R.id.textview);
charCountMap = new HashMap<>();
findViewById(R.id.save).setOnClickListener(new View.OnClickListener() {
@Override
public void onClick(View v) {
if (!name.getText().toString().isEmpty()) {
StringBuffer c = new StringBuffer(name.getText().toString());
textview.setText(c.reverse());
Toast.makeText(MainActivity.this, "Inserted", Toast.LENGTH_LONG).show();
} else {
name.setError("Enter NAME");
}
}
});
}
}
Setelah anda tambahka, sekarang mari coba anda jalankan anda.berasumsi Anda telah menghubungkan perangkat Android Mobile Anda yang sebenarnya dengan komputer Anda. Untuk menjalankan aplikasi dari studio android, buka salah satu file aktivitas proyek Anda dan klik ikon Jalankan di atas layar.
Pilih perangkat seluler Anda sebagai opsi dan kemudian periksa perangkat seluler Anda yang akan menampilkan layar default Anda
Dan berhasil, Semoga Bermanfaat Yaa